About G. Duncan
G. Duncan is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ience, Ophthalmology, Public Health, Environmental and Occupational Health and Cell Biology, having authored 153 papers that have together received 4.8k indexed citations. Recurring topics across this work include Connexins and lens biology (78 papers), Intraocular Surgery and Lenses (33 papers), Ion channel regulation and function (19 papers), Photoreceptor and optogenetics research (18 papers), Ocular Surface and Contact Lens (14 papers), Lipid Membrane Structure and Behavior (12 papers), Neurobiology and Insect Physiology Research (11 papers) and Aldose Reductase and Taurine (11 papers). The work is most often cited by research in Ophthalmology (1.4k citations), Molecular Biology (3.1k citations), Clinical Biochemistry (278 citations), Sensory Systems (163 citations) and Urology (211 citations). G. Duncan has collaborated with scholars based in United Kingdom, United States and Netherlands. Frequent co-authors include I. Michael Wormstone, Julia M. Marcantonio, Anthony R. West, D. P. Almond, Andrew Bushell, T.J.C. Jacob, Julie Sanderson, Shigeo Tamiya, P. C. Croghan and P.D.O. Davies. Their work appears in journals such as Experimental Eye Research, Investigative Ophthalmology & Visual Science, The Journal of Physiology, Current Eye Research and Solid State Ionics.
